processStyle(style, document) { /** Inline the target stylesheet referred to by a <link rel="stylesheet"> (assuming it passes `options.filter`) */
let done = Promise.resolve(); embedLinkedStylesheet(link, compilation, outputPath) {
const href = link.getAttribute('href');
const document = link.ownerDocument;
// skip filtered resources, or network resources if no filter is provided
if (this.urlFilter ? this.urlFilter(href) : href.match(/^(https?:)?\/\//)) return Promise.resolve();
// path on disk
const filename = path.resolve(outputPath, href.replace(/^\//, ''));
// try to find a matching asset by filename in webpack's output (not yet written to disk)
const asset = compilation.assets[path.relative(outputPath, filename).replace(/^\.\//, '')];
// wait for a disk read if we had to go to disk
const promise = asset ? Promise.resolve(asset.source()) : readFile(filename, 'utf8');
return promise.then(sheet => {
// the reduced critical CSS gets injected into a new <style> tag
const style = document.createElement('style');
style.appendChild(document.createTextNode(sheet));
link.parentNode.insertBefore(style, link.nextSibling);
// drop a reference to the original URL onto the tag (used for reporting to console later)
style.$$name = href;
// the `async` option changes any critical'd <link rel="stylesheet"> tags to async-loaded equivalents
if (this.options.async) {
link.setAttribute('rel', 'preload');
link.setAttribute('as', 'style');
link.setAttribute('onload', "this.rel='stylesheet'");
}
});
}
